Magnanimity is a term that refers to the quality of being generous, noble, and forgiving, particularly toward someone who may have wronged or harmed you. It embodies a spirit of great-heartedness, kindness, and the willingness to overlook grievances or offenses in favor of a more elevated and compassionate response. A magnanimous person is often characterized by their ability to rise above petty conflicts and to act with integrity, displaying strength of character and a commitment to higher moral principles.
